Plan Administration & Care TeamSpecialist and Associate LevelsTimeline As Christian Education Benefit Solutions Inc. continues to grow our administrative headquarters in Edmonton, AB, we are proactively building a talent reserve of benefits professionals. This posting serves as a continuous recruitment pipeline for upcoming positions anticipated for September and January.We are currently building inventory for three distinct levels of seniority. Qualified applicants will be assessed and aligned with either the Pension or Health operational tracks, with role designation and salary grid placement determined by experience and background.Overview Professionals in the Plan Administration & Care Team serve as primary stewards of the Christian Education Pension and Health Plans. These roles function at the intersection of technical plan administration and ministry support, interpreting complex regulations, carrier contracts, and trust provisions through a lens of compassion and Biblical stewardship. Whether functioning as an Associate, Specialist, or Senior Specialist, the incumbent acts as a critical liaison between participating schools, participants, and plan data, ensuring every interaction reflects the organization's commitment to dignity, accuracy, and care.ResponsibilitiesStewardship of Participant Data & Assets: Oversee the integrity of participant data, premium flows, and contribution processing. Ensure that retirement assets or health coverages are managed with the precision demanded by Biblical financial principles.Pastoral Care in Participant Transitions: Serve as a point of contact for participants navigating life events (retirement, medical leave, disability, termination, or death). Provide empathetic, spiritually grounded support appropriate to the participant's specific context within the Christian education community.Theological & Technical Interpretation: Translate actuarial concepts, legislative updates, or health claims processes into clear, encouraging language. Frame financial security and health provision within the broader context of Gods care.Stakeholder & Consultant Coordination: Manage day-to-day interactions with external actuaries, insurance carriers, and consultants to ensure third-party administration aligns with the organization's ethical guidelines.Conflict Resolution & Advocacy: Resolve escalated inquiries, claims appeals, or data discrepancies with grace, patience, and a commitment to reconciliation. Apply Biblical wisdom to difficult conversations regarding benefits eligibility.Qualifications & Experience Candidates will be evaluated for one of the following tracks based on their professional background:Senior Specialist Level Requirements:5+ years of direct experience in pension administration (DB/DC), health and welfare trust (ELHT) coordination, or complex benefits management.Proven ability to independently manage external vendor relationships, interpret complex actuarial or trust data, and resolve high-level regulatory or claims escalations.Specialist Level Requirements:3+ years of relevant experience in benefits administration, trust coordination, or related financial services.Demonstrated proficiency in independent plan administration, managing standard claims or pension escalations, and providing comprehensive technical guidance to participants.Associate Level Requirements:1+ years of related experience in human resources, financial administration, customer service, or entry-level benefits support.Demonstrated aptitude for learning complex technical systems, maintaining daily data integrity, and a strong foundation in professional, empathetic stakeholder communication.Universal Requirements (All Levels):Demonstrated ability to converse fluently with Christian educators regarding their vocational context. Must possess the spiritual maturity to offer encouragement and support alongside technical advice.Exceptional English language verbal and written communication skills, capable of shifting seamlessly from the tone of a technical regulator to a ministry partner.Completion of a minimum two-year post-secondary program in a relevant field is required.Compensation Final role designation and placement on the organizational salary grid will be determined strictly by the candidate's evaluated experience, technical competencies, and relevant background.Senior Specialist (Grid Level 6)Salary Band: $72,544 - $93,270Specialist (Grid Level 5)Salary Band: $61,662 - $79,280Associate (Grid Level 4)Salary Band: $52,413 - $67,388All positions being recruited for are permanent, full-time positions. Upon successful completion of an initial 90 day probationary period, employees are eligible for participation in the Christian Education Employee Benefits Plans. Christian Education Benefit Solutions Inc. utilizes an innovative four day work week prioritizing a healthy work environment and work-life balance. Christian Education Benefit Solutions Inc. also embraces life-long learning, providing education reimbursement for relevant professional development opportunities.
